Materials and articles in contact with food stuffs - Test method for the resistance to microwave heating of ceramic, glass, glass-ceramic or plastics cookware

This European Standard specifies a method for the determination of the resistance to microwave heating of cookware made of ceramic, glass, glass-ceramic or plastics.
It is applicable to articles that are intended for multiple re-use in a microwave oven. It is not applicable to articles, particularly those made from plastics, which are intended to be discarded after one use.

Overview

SIST EN 15284:2007 is a European Standard developed by CEN that specifies a test method for assessing the resistance of cookware materials-ceramic, glass, glass-ceramic, and plastics-to microwave heating. This standard applies to cookware intended for multiple uses in microwave ovens and excludes single-use items, particularly disposable plastics.

The test method simulates typical domestic microwave use, evaluating cookware performance under controlled microwave exposure to ensure safety and durability. The main goal is to identify cookware that can withstand microwave conditions without damage or safety hazards such as overheating handles or material degradation.

Key Topics

  • Scope: Covers reusable microwave cookware made from ceramic, glass, glass-ceramic, and plastics.
  • Test Principles: Cookware is exposed to microwaves in an empty oven with water ballast to mimic real-life thermal stresses.
  • Calibration: Microwave ovens are calibrated to a power level between 525 W and 675 W to ensure consistent energy delivery.
  • Test Duration: Two test periods simulate typical reheating (short period) and cooking (long period).
  • Temperature Limits: Safe handle temperature limits are 56 °C for ceramic, glass, and glass-ceramic, and 60 °C for plastics, based on ergonomic standards (EN ISO 13732-1).
  • Damage Assessment: Visual inspection for cracking, crazing, scaling, color change, melting, deformation, and charring post-test.
  • Safety Criteria: Immediate test termination if electrical arcing occurs, deeming the cookware unsuitable for microwave use.

Related Standards

  • EN ISO 13732-1: Defines ergonomic thermal limits for human contact with hot surfaces, used to set safe handle temperatures in EN 15284.
  • EN 12875-2: Provides inspection criteria for mechanical dishwashing resistance of utensils, referenced for visual inspection procedures.
